PDP House of Assembly Candidate Adeleke Receives INEC Nomination Forms, Thanks Saraki

Date: 2026-07-14

The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) House of Assembly candidate for Odo-Ogun Constituency in Kwara State, Adebayo Adeleke, has expressed appreciation to former Senate President, Dr Abubakar Bukola Saraki, and the leadership of the party after receiving his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) nomination forms ahead of the 2027 general elections.

Adeleke, in a statement issued on Friday in Ilorin, described his emergence as the party's candidate as a collective victory for members of the PDP and residents of Odo-Ogun State Constituency.

He specifically thanked Saraki, alongside the state, local government and ward leadership of the PDP, for what he described as their confidence in his candidacy.

"I deeply appreciate the confidence reposed in me by Dr Abubakar Bukola Saraki and the leadership of our great party at the state, local government and ward levels. I consider this a collective victory for the people of Odo-Ogun State Constituency," he said.

The PDP candidate pledged to unite party members ahead of the polls, assuring them that no stakeholder would be sidelined in the campaign for victory.

According to him, his aspiration is driven by the desire to provide effective representation and address what he described as years of inadequate representation in the constituency.

Adeleke lamented what he called the absence of quality representation and meaningful human capital development initiatives in the constituency over the past seven years, promising to pursue people-oriented programmes if elected.

"My priority is to provide quality representation that gives every constituent a sense of belonging. We will pursue programmes that create opportunities for our youths, empower women, support local businesses and attract meaningful development to our communities," he stated.

He also pledged to champion legislation and initiatives aimed at expanding educational opportunities for young people, promoting women's empowerment and creating economic opportunities for residents across the constituency.

The PDP flag bearer further assured constituents that his campaign would be issue-based, anchored on integrity, accountability and service to the people.

He expressed optimism that sustained grassroots mobilisation and unity within the party would deliver victory for the PDP in Odo-Ogun State Constituency during the 2027 elections.

Arewa PUNCH reports that the development comes as political parties across the country intensify preparations for the 2027 general elections, with aspirants receiving nomination documents and commencing consultations ahead of the official campaign period.
